About the area: The Studio #6 is located in the heart of Little Havana, one of the most authentic neighborhoods in Miami with deep Latin roots. Here you’ll find Cuban restaurants, local markets, bakeries, cafés, and small shops full of history and tradition, all within walking distance.
This is not a luxury or touristy neighborhood — it’s a real, vibrant, and culturally rich area. You may hear music, street conversations, city sounds, or even nearby events at the stadium. If you appreciate the energy and flavor of urban Latino culture, this place is for you.
